#c78002 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c78002 is composed of 78% red, 50.2%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 35.7% magenta, 99% yellow and 22% black. It has a hue angle of 38.4 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 39.4%. #c78002 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ff04 with #8f0100. Closest websafe color is: #cc9900.

#c78002 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#c78002 has RGB values of R:199, G:128,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.36, Y:0.99,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 13074434.

Shades and Tints of #c78002
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050300 is the darkest color, while #fffaf0 is the lightest one.
